Outline of Final Research Achievements

The findings from this study suggest that the protein synthetic response of rat skeletal muscle to leucine stimulation is different between muscle fiber types. It appears that skeletal muscles rich in slow fibers are more sensitive to leucine stimulation, but the magnitude of the acceleration of protein synthesis in these muscles is lower than that in muscles rich in fast fibers. We also investigated the inhibitory effects of leucine on muscle atrophy in a rat model of dexamethasone-induced skeletal muscle atrophy. Unfortunately, no significant inhibitory effects of leucine were observed in this model.
